[minor] Mention UP049 in UP046 and UP047, add See also section to UP040 (#15956)

## Summary

Minor docs follow-up to #15862 to mention UP049 in the UP046 and UP047
`See also` sections. I wanted to mention it in UP040 too but realized it
didn't have a `See also` section, so I also added that, adapted from the
other two rules.

## Test Plan

cargo test

/// ## See also
///
/// This rule only applies to `TypeAlias`es and `TypeAliasType`s. See
/// [`non-pep695-generic-class`][UP046] and [`non-pep695-generic-function`][UP047] for similar
/// transformations for generic classes and functions.
///
/// This rule replaces standalone type variables in aliases but doesn't remove the corresponding
/// type variables even if they are unused after the fix. See [`unused-private-type-var`][PYI018]
/// for a rule to clean up unused private type variables.
///
/// This rule will not rename private type variables to remove leading underscores, even though the
/// new type parameters are restricted in scope to their associated aliases. See
/// [`private-type-parameter`][UP049] for a rule to update these names.
